How to use

The preposition 'nad' (over / above / by the water) governs the instrumental case for static position ('latać nad miastem' — to fly over the city, 'być nad morzem' — to be by the sea) and the accusative case for direction/movement ('zawiesić nad stół' — to hang over the table). Before 'mnie', it changes to 'nade' ('nade mną' — above me).
